N2 - We present measurements of total and partial photoionization cross sections of Ne in the [Formula presented] excitation region. The total cross section exhibits resonances with symmetric profiles, whereas the branching ratios to the [Formula presented] [Formula presented] [Formula presented], [Formula presented], and [Formula presented] states present strong oscillations in the interresonance regions. We prove that not only the interference between the direct and resonant ionization processes but also the interference among the ionization processes via different nonisolated resonances are important for this effect.
